摘要
Content-Based Image Retrieval (CBIR) techniques will be served as the next generation of search engine. However, even with a suitable retrieval method, real-time image retrieval from a large image database still requires extremely high computational power. In this paper, a web-based image database indexing and retrieval system is described. It uses fast CBIR with Beowulf-Class parallel computing engine (Super Abacus) to efficiently and effectively shorten the retrieval time. The content-based image retrieval with several parallel algorithms for images query from different color spaces and the compressed-domain of images are developed to achieve higher efficiency. Besides, the text-based query is also supported for images query using the conventional annotation approach.
